American mistletoe, scientifically known as Phoradendron leucarpum, is a parasitic plant native to the Americas. Often found climbing trees, it plays a vital role in forest ecosystems. Historically, various cultures have utilized its unique properties in traditional medicine, exploring its potential bioactive compounds for diverse therapeutic applications and healing.

Taxonomical Classification
This plant, Phoradendron leucarpum, belongs to the kingdom Plantae and the phylum Streptophyta. Within the class Equisetopsida and subclass Magnoliidae, it is classified under the order Santalales and the family Santalaceae. Finally, it is categorized under the genus Phoradendron.
| Rank | Classification |
|---|---|
| Kingdom | Plantae |
| Phylum | Streptophyta |
| Class | Equisetopsida |
| Subclass | Magnoliidae |
| Order | Santalales |
| Family | Santalaceae |
| Genus | Phoradendron |

Reproduction
The reproduction of Phloranthemum leucarpum is characterized by the production of a drupe, which serves as the primary fruit type for the species. These fruits are indehiscent, meaning they do not split open at maturity to release their seeds. On average, the fruit maintains a width of approximately 0.67 cm. The dispersal of the seeds follows a zoochorous syndrome, relying on animals to facilitate the movement of the fruit away from the parent plant.
